Shopify auto-generates handles and never cleans them up

When you rename a product in Shopify, the original handle stays. When Shopify detects a duplicate title, it appends -2, -3, or -copy-1. Over time your store fills up with URLs like /products/awesome-blue-t-shirt-final-v2-copy-1. There’s no bulk handle editor in Shopify, no duplicate detector, and fixing them one by one means managing 301 redirects you also have to set up manually.

Common questions about the url handle editor.

Will changing handles break my existing URLs?
Shopify automatically creates 301 redirects when you change a product handle, so any existing links or bookmarks will continue to work. Search engines follow 301s, so your SEO equity transfers to the new URL.
Can I revert a handle change?
Yes — once a 301 redirect is in place, you can go to Shopify Admin → Online Store → Navigation → URL Redirects and delete the redirect, or simply change the handle back using AssetScope.
What makes a handle “messy”?
AssetScope flags handles that end in -2, -3 or higher, contain the word -copy-, or have more than 6 hyphen-separated segments. These are the patterns Shopify generates when it can’t use your preferred handle due to a collision.
Does AssetScope update the 301 redirect automatically?
Shopify creates the 301 redirect automatically when AssetScope updates the handle via the Admin API — you don’t need to do anything extra.
Can I set any handle I want?
Handles must be lowercase, contain only letters, numbers, and hyphens, and be unique within your store. AssetScope validates your input in real time and warns you before applying any duplicate or invalid handle.
